The Longest Flag in Bulgaria Will Be Presented in Ruse on March 3rd

The Municipality of Ruse will honor Bulgaria’s National Day on March 3rd with a series of events. The main highlight of this year’s program is an initiative by Vasil Levski Secondary School, supported by the local administration.

The celebrations will begin with an official ceremony at the Monument of Liberty at 10:30 AM, where an honorary guard will be assembled, as per tradition. Priests from the Ruse Metropolis will conduct a memorial service for those who died in the struggle for liberation, as well as a thanksgiving prayer for the freedom achieved.

At the end of the ceremony, organizations and institutions wishing to lay wreaths can do so after submitting a request in advance via email at pr@mayor-ruse.bg.

At 12:00 PM, the initiative Three Colors, One Flag – Yesterday, Today, Forever will begin at the Ruse quay. Students from Vasil Levski Secondary School will lead a festive procession carrying a specially crafted national tricolor flag, measuring 900 meters in length.

The flag will be unfurled from the Winding Bridge eastward along the riverside promenade. For this purpose, Pridunavski Boulevard will be partially closed during the event, and designated areas will be available for citizens to observe the celebration.

After the procession, a traditional folk dance gathering (horoteka) will take place near the Winding Bridge, organized by the Rodolyubets Folklore Dance Club. Everyone passionate about Bulgarian folk dances is welcome to join.

A celebratory event will also take place in the Dolapite neighborhood. The festive procession there will begin at 2:00 PM from the start of Stremlenie Street, with participants carrying a 60-meter-long tricolor flag. The final destination will be the monument dedicated to local residents who perished in the Balkan War and World War I, located in the courtyard of the Archangel Michael Church. Organizers encourage attendees to wear traditional Bulgarian folk costumes.

The National Day celebrations will continue at the Grand Hall of the Dohodno Zdanie building. The Municipality of Ruse is offering citizens and guests of the city two performances of the play Under the Yoke by the Stoyan Bachvarov Drama Theatre – at 3:00 PM and 7:00 PM. Admission is free.

The play, based on the novel by Ivan Vazov, is directed by Bina Haralampieva, with a creative team that includes Yuri Dachev (dramaturgy), Svila Velichkova (set and costume design), Asen Avramov (composer), and Angel Zhechev (photography). The cast features a brilliant ensemble of actors, and the production has been highly acclaimed across the country.
